diff --git a/lib/Test/Sandwich/Contexts/UnixSocketPath.hs b/lib/Test/Sandwich/Contexts/UnixSocketPath.hs
new file mode 100644
--- /dev/null
+++ b/lib/Test/Sandwich/Contexts/UnixSocketPath.hs
@@ -0,0 +1,63 @@
+{-# LANGUAGE CPP #-}
+
+module Test.Sandwich.Contexts.UnixSocketPath (
+  withUnixSocketDirectory
+  , maxUnixSocketLength
+  ) where
+
+import Control.Monad.IO.Unlift
+import Relude
+import System.IO.Error (IOError)
+import Test.Sandwich.Expectations (expectationFailure)
+import UnliftIO.Directory
+import UnliftIO.Exception
+import UnliftIO.Temporary
+
+
+-- | The longest allowed path for a Unix socket on the current system.
+maxUnixSocketLength :: Int
+#ifdef mingw32_HOST_OS
+maxUnixSocketLength = maxBound
+#elif darwin_host_os
+maxUnixSocketLength = 103 -- macOS: 104 with null terminator
+#else
+maxUnixSocketLength = 107 -- Linux: 108 with null terminator
+#endif
+
+-- | Create a temporary directory in which a Unix socket can be safely created,
+-- bearing in mind the longest allowed Unix socket path on the system.
+withUnixSocketDirectory :: (MonadUnliftIO m)
+  -- | Name template, as passed to 'withSystemTempDirectory'
+  => String
+  -- | Amount of headroom to leave for a file name in this directory,
+  -- before hitting the 'maxUnixSocketLength'
+  -> Int
+  -- | Callback
+  -> (FilePath -> m a) -> m a
+withUnixSocketDirectory nameTemplate headroom action = do
+  withSystemTempDirectory nameTemplate $ \dir ->
+    if | length dir + headroom <= maxUnixSocketLength -> action dir
+       | otherwise -> withShortTempDir nameTemplate headroom action
+
+withShortTempDir :: (
+  MonadUnliftIO m
+  )
+  => String
+  -> Int
+  -> (FilePath -> m a)
+  -> m a
+withShortTempDir nameTemplate headroom action = doesDirectoryExist "/tmp" >>= \case
+  True -> isDirectoryWritable "/tmp" >>= \case
+    True -> withTempDirectory "/tmp" nameTemplate $ \dir ->
+      if | length dir + headroom <= maxUnixSocketLength -> action dir
+         | otherwise -> doFail
+    False -> doFail
+  _ -> doFail
+  where
+    doFail = expectationFailure "Couldn't create a short enough Unix socket path on this system."
+
+isDirectoryWritable :: MonadUnliftIO m => FilePath -> m Bool
+isDirectoryWritable dir = do
+  try (getPermissions dir) >>= \case
+    Left (_ :: IOError) -> return False
+    Right perms -> return $ writable perms
